Privacy of Library Records

The Shorewood Public Library protects the privacy of library records and the confidentiality of patron use of the library as required by relevant laws. In addition, the Shorewood Public Library Board supports the principle of intellectual freedom; the rights of library users to read, seek information and speak freely, and has adopted this policy to protect against the unwarranted invasion of personal privacy of library users.

PERSONAL IDENTITY OF LIBRARY USERS

The relevant Wisconsin laws concerning the confidentiality of library records are Wisconsin Statutes Section 43.30 and the Wisconsin Personal Information Practices Act (Sections 19.62 to 19.80).

Wisconsin Statute Section 43.30 limits the disclosure of library records that indicate the identity of any individual who borrows or uses the library's documents or other materials, resources or services.  Those library records indicating the identity of a library user include a library user’s name, physical image, library card number, telephone number, street address, post-office box number, 9-digit extended zip code, photographs or video recordings.

Under Section 43.30, library records which indicate the identity of any individual who borrows or uses the library's documents or other materials, resources or services may not  be disclosed except:

  1. with the consent of the individual library user;
  2. to custodial parents or guardians of children under the age of 16; or
  3. by court order.

Library persons acting within the scope of their duties in the administration of the library or library system have access to the library records of patrons.  An individual’s identity may be shared with other libraries (which meet the criteria set forth in 43.30(2)(a) – (c)) for interlibrary loan purposes.

SECURITY CAMERAS AND CREATION OF LIBRARY RECORDS

The Village of Shorewood operates security cameras in the Village Center. 

Library Administration will only access cameras to investigate security and safety incidents and to aid in police investigations as required by law.  Requests for video footage for other purposes may be directed to the Village of Shorewood Village Manager as Open Records Requests.

USE OF LIBRARY RESOURCES

In accordance with the Library Bill of Rights, Shorewood Public Library extends the privacy of library records to include the use of library materials and services.

This information will only be disclosed under the above-outlined exceptions.

All staff will follow the procedures established in Shorewood Public Library Procedure: Privacy of Library Records and Library Use to protect the privacy of personal information kept by the Shorewood Public Library.
